Shared Risk Factors
Several shared risk factors contribute to the link between kidney disease and heart health:
Hypertension: High blood pressure is a common risk factor for both kidney disease and heart disease. Uncontrolled hypertension strains blood vessels, impairing kidney function and contributing to heart-related complications.
Diabetes: Diabetes significantly increases the risk of both kidney disease and heart disease. Elevated blood sugar levels damage blood vessels and vital organs, intensifying the risk of cardiovascular issues.
Obesity: Excess weight is a precursor to both conditions. Obesity fosters inflammation, insulin resistance, and metabolic dysfunction, which contribute to the development of kidney disease and heart disease.
Smoking: Smoking is a shared risk factor that constricts blood vessels, raises blood pressure, and negatively affects kidney function and heart health.
Underlying Mechanisms
The intricate connection between kidney disease and heart health is rooted in shared physiological mechanisms:
Inflammation: Chronic inflammation is a common denominator in both conditions. Inflammation contributes to the development of atherosclerosis, narrowing blood vessels and negatively impacting kidney and heart function.
Fluid and Electrolyte Imbalance: Kidney disease disrupts fluid and electrolyte balance, affecting blood pressure regulation and heart function.
Uric Acid: Impaired kidney function can lead to the accumulation of uric acid, which is associated with an increased risk of heart disease.
Managing the Connection
Proactive management is essential for individuals navigating the complex connection between kidney disease and heart health:
Blood Pressure Control: Effectively managing blood pressure through medication, lifestyle adjustments, and regular monitoring is pivotal in reducing the risk of both kidney and heart complications.
Diabetes Management: Proper diabetes management through blood sugar control, lifestyle modifications, and medication significantly reduces the risk of kidney and heart issues.
Healthy Lifestyle: Adopting a heart-healthy lifestyle, encompassing a balanced diet, regular exercise, smoking cessation, stress management, and adequate sleep, contributes to managing both conditions.
Medication Strategy: Some medications for kidney disease can have an impact on heart health. Collaborating closely with healthcare providers ensures an optimal treatment plan.
Regular Check-ups: Routine medical check-ups that monitor blood pressure, kidney function, cholesterol levels, and overall cardiovascular well-being are essential.
